{"id":26954,"date":"2023-09-01T11:54:14","date_gmt":"2023-09-01T02:54:14","guid":{"rendered":"http:\/\/nori.company\/?p=26954"},"modified":"2023-09-01T11:54:14","modified_gmt":"2023-09-01T02:54:14","slug":"alexandria-%eb%af%b8%eb%8b%88%eb%a9%80%ed%95%9c-%ed%81%ac%eb%a1%9c%ec%8a%a4%ed%94%8c%eb%9e%ab%ed%8f%bc-%ec%a0%84%ec%9e%90%ec%b1%85-%eb%a6%ac%eb%8d%94-%ec%98%a4%ed%94%88%ec%86%8c%ec%8a%a4","status":"publish","type":"post","link":"https:\/\/nori.company\/?p=26954","title":{"rendered":"Alexandria &#8211; \ubbf8\ub2c8\uba40\ud55c \ud06c\ub85c\uc2a4\ud50c\ub7ab\ud3fc \uc804\uc790\ucc45 \ub9ac\ub354 \uc624\ud508\uc18c\uc2a4"},"content":{"rendered":"<ul>\n<li>Tauri + Epub.js + Typescript \ub85c \uad6c\ucd95<\/li>\n<li>\uc708\ub3c4\uc6b0\/\ub9ac\ub205\uc2a4 \uc9c0\uc6d0, \uc548\ub4dc\ub85c\uc774\ub4dc\/iOS\/\ub9e5\uc740 \uc9c0\uc6d0\ud560 \uacc4\ud68d<\/li>\n<li>EPUB(.epub,.epub3) \ubc0f Kindle(.azw\/.mobi) \uc9c0\uc6d0<\/li>\n<li>FictionBook(.fb2) \ubc0f \ub9cc\ud654 \ud30c\uc77c(.cbr, .cbz, .cbt) \uac1c\ubc1c\uc911<\/li>\n<li>\ucee4\uc2a4\ud140 \ud14c\ub9c8 \ubc0f \ud3b8\uc9d1\uae30 \uc9c0\uc6d0<\/li>\n<li>\ucee4\uc2a4\ud140 \ud3f0\ud2b8 + \ud3f0\ud2b8 \ub2e4\uc6b4\ub85c&#8230;\n<p>\ucd9c\ucc98 : <a href=\"https:\/\/news.hada.io\/topic?id=10658\" target=\"_blank\" rel=\"noopener\">GeekNews &#8211; \uac1c\ubc1c\/\uae30\uc220\/\uc2a4\ud0c0\ud2b8\uc5c5 \ub274\uc2a4 \uc11c\ube44\uc2a4 <\/a><\/li>\n<\/ul>\n","protected":false},"excerpt":{"rendered":"<p>Tauri + Epub.js + Typescript \ub85c \uad6c\ucd95 \uc708\ub3c4\uc6b0\/\ub9ac\ub205\uc2a4 \uc9c0\uc6d0, \uc548\ub4dc\ub85c\uc774\ub4dc\/iOS\/\ub9e5\uc740 \uc9c0\uc6d0\ud560 \uacc4\ud68d EPUB(.epub,.epub3) \ubc0f Kindle(.azw\/.mobi) \uc9c0\uc6d0 FictionBook(.fb2) \ubc0f \ub9cc\ud654 \ud30c\uc77c(.cbr,&hellip;<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"jetpack_post_was_ever_published":false,"_jetpack_newsletter_access":"","_jetpack_dont_email_post_to_subs":false,"_jetpack_newsletter_tier_id":0,"_jetpack_memberships_contains_paywalled_content":false,"_jetpack_memberships_contains_paid_content":false,"footnotes":"","jetpack_publicize_message":"","jetpack_publicize_feature_enabled":true,"jetpack_social_post_already_shared":true,"jetpack_social_options":{"image_generator_settings":{"template":"highway","default_image_id":0,"font":"","enabled":false},"version":2}},"categories":[138],"tags":[163],"class_list":["post-26954","post","type-post","status-publish","format-standard","hentry","category-it","tag-geeknews-----"],"jetpack_publicize_connections":[],"jetpack_featured_media_url":"","jetpack_sharing_enabled":true,"jetpack_shortlink":"https:\/\/wp.me\/pa3PO4-70K","jetpack-related-posts":[{"id":29948,"url":"https:\/\/nori.company\/?p=29948","url_meta":{"origin":26954,"position":0},"title":"Contour &#8211; C++\ub85c \uc791\uc131\ub41c \ud604\ub300\uc801\uc774\uace0 \ube60\ub978 \ud130\ubbf8\ub110 \uc5d0\ubbac\ub808\uc774\ud130","author":"\ub178\ub9ac\ucef4\ud37c\ub2c8","date":"2023\ub144 11\uc6d4 11\uc77c","format":false,"excerpt":"\ub9ac\ub205\uc2a4, OS\/X, FreeBSD, \uc708\ub3c4\uc6b0 \uc9c0\uc6d0 GPU \uac00\uc18d \ub80c\ub354\ub9c1, High-DPI, 256 \ubc0f \ud2b8\ub8e8\uceec\ub7ec \uc9c0\uc6d0 \ud3f0\ud2b8 Ligatures, \uc720\ub2c8\ucf54\ub4dc Emoji \ubc0f Grapheme, \ubcfc\ub4dc\/\uc774\ud0e4\ub9ad \ud3f0\ud2b8, Sixel \uc778\ub77c\uc778 \uc774\ubbf8\uc9c0 \ub7f0\ud0c0\uc784\uc5d0 Configuration \ub9ac\ub85c\ub4dc \uac00\ub2a5 \ud074\ub9ad\uac00\ub2a5\ud55c \ud558\uc774\ud37c \ub9c1\ud06c, \ud14d\uc2a4\ud2b8 Reflow \ub4f1 ... \ucd9c\ucc98 : GeekNews - \uac1c\ubc1c\/\uae30\uc220\/\uc2a4\ud0c0\ud2b8\uc5c5 \ub274\uc2a4 \uc11c\ube44\uc2a4","rel":"","context":"&quot;IT&quot;\uc5d0\uc11c","block_context":{"text":"IT","link":"https:\/\/nori.company\/?cat=138"},"img":{"alt_text":"","src":"","width":0,"height":0},"classes":[]},{"id":29976,"url":"https:\/\/nori.company\/?p=29976","url_meta":{"origin":26954,"position":1},"title":"React Datasheet Grid &#8211; Airtable\/Excel\uacfc \ube44\uc2b7\ud55c \uc2a4\ud504\ub808\ub4dc\uc2dc\ud2b8 \ucef4\ud3ec\ub10c\ud2b8","author":"\ub178\ub9ac\ucef4\ud37c\ub2c8","date":"2023\ub144 11\uc6d4 12\uc77c","format":false,"excerpt":"\uc0ac\uc6a9\ud558\uae30 \uc27d\uace0, \uac00\uc0c1\ud654\ub41c \uc544\ud0a4\ud14d\ucc98\ub85c \uc218\uc2ed\ub9cc \ub85c\uc6b0\ub97c \ube60\ub974\uac8c \uad00\ub9ac \ubaa8\ub4e0 \ub3d9\uc791 \uac1c\uc778\ud654 \uac00\ub2a5 \ubc0f \uc790\uc2e0\uc758 \uc704\uc82f \uad6c\ud604 \uac00\ub2a5 \uc5d1\uc140, \uad6c\uae00\uc2dc\ud2b8, \ub178\uc158 \ub4f1\uc5d0\uc11c Copy\/Paste \uc9c0\uc6d0 \ud0a4\ubcf4\ub4dc \ub124\ube44\uac8c\uc774\uc158 \ubc0f \ub2e8\ucd95\ud0a4 \uc6b0\ud074\ub9ad \ubc0f \ucee4\uc2a4\ud140 \ucee8\ud14d\uc2a4\ud2b8 \uba54\ub274 \uc9c0\uc6d0 \ucf54\ub108 \ub4dc\ub798\uae45\uc744 \ud1b5\ud55c \uc120\ud0dd \ud655\uc7a5... \ucd9c\ucc98 : GeekNews - \uac1c\ubc1c\/\uae30\uc220\/\uc2a4\ud0c0\ud2b8\uc5c5 \ub274\uc2a4 \uc11c\ube44\uc2a4","rel":"","context":"&quot;IT&quot;\uc5d0\uc11c","block_context":{"text":"IT","link":"https:\/\/nori.company\/?cat=138"},"img":{"alt_text":"","src":"","width":0,"height":0},"classes":[]},{"id":28145,"url":"https:\/\/nori.company\/?p=28145","url_meta":{"origin":26954,"position":2},"title":"Lantern &#8211; AI\uc571\uc744 \uc704\ud55c PostgreSQL Vector DB","author":"\ub178\ub9ac\ucef4\ud37c\ub2c8","date":"2023\ub144 9\uc6d4 28\uc77c","format":false,"excerpt":"\ubca1\ud130 \ub370\uc774\ud130 \uc800\uc7a5, Embedding \uc0dd\uc131, \ubca1\ud130 \uac80\uc0c9\uc744 \uc9c0\uc6d0\ud558\ub294 PostgreSQL \ud655\uc7a5 CLIP \ubaa8\ub378, Hugging Face \ubaa8\ub378, \ucee4\uc2a4\ud140 \ubaa8\ub378\uc5d0 \ub300\ud55c \uc784\ubca0\ub529 \uc0dd\uc131 \uc9c0\uc6d0 pgvector\uc758 \ub370\uc774\ud130 \ud0c0\uc785\uacfc \uc0c1\ud638 \uc5f0\ub3d9 \uc9c0\uc6d0 \ubcd1\ub82c \uc778\ub371\uc2a4 \uc0dd\uc131 \uac00\ub2a5 - DB \uc678\ubd80 \ubc0f \ub2e4\ub978 \uc778\uc2a4\ud134\uc2a4 \uc548\uc5d0 \uc778\ub371\uc2a4\ub97c \uc0dd\uc131\ud574\uc11c \ub370\uc774\ud130\ubca0\uc774\uc2a4... \ucd9c\ucc98 : GeekNews - \uac1c\ubc1c\/\uae30\uc220\/\uc2a4\ud0c0\ud2b8\uc5c5 \ub274\uc2a4 \uc11c\ube44\uc2a4","rel":"","context":"&quot;IT&quot;\uc5d0\uc11c","block_context":{"text":"IT","link":"https:\/\/nori.company\/?cat=138"},"img":{"alt_text":"","src":"","width":0,"height":0},"classes":[]},{"id":24778,"url":"https:\/\/nori.company\/?p=24778","url_meta":{"origin":26954,"position":3},"title":"Bluesky\uac00 \ub3c4\uba54\uc778 \uc9c1\uc811 \uad6c\uc785 \ubc0f \uad00\ub9ac\ub97c \uc9c0\uc6d0\ud558\uae30 \uc2dc\uc791","author":"\ub178\ub9ac\ucef4\ud37c\ub2c8","date":"2023\ub144 7\uc6d4 9\uc77c","format":false,"excerpt":"\ud2b8\uc704\ud130\uc758 \ub300\uccb4\uc81c\ub85c \uc54c\ub824\uc9c4 Bluesky AT \ud504\ub85c\ud1a0\ucf5c\uc744 \ud1b5\ud574\uc11c \uc790\uc2e0\uc758 \ub3c4\uba54\uc778\uc744 \uc720\uc800\uba85\uc73c\ub85c \uc0ac\uc6a9 \uac00\ub2a5 Namecheap\uacfc \ud30c\ud2b8\ub108\uc2ed\uc744 \ud1b5\ud574\uc11c \ub3c4\uba54\uc778\uc744 \ube60\ub974\uace0 \uc27d\uac8c \uc9c1\uc811 \uad6c\uc785\ud558\uace0 \ubc14\ub85c \uc124\uc815 \uac00\ub2a5\ud558\uac8c \uc9c0\uc6d0 \uc2dc\uc791 \uba87\ubc88\uc758 \ud074\ub9ad\uc73c\ub85c \ucee4\uc2a4\ud140 Bluesky \ud578\ub4e4 \uc9c0\uc815 \uc774\uba54\uc77c\/URL \ud3ec\uc6cc\ub529 \uac00\ub2a5 \ucd9c\ucc98 : GeekNews - \uac1c\ubc1c\/\uae30\uc220\/\uc2a4\ud0c0\ud2b8\uc5c5 \ub274\uc2a4 \uc11c\ube44\uc2a4","rel":"","context":"&quot;IT&quot;\uc5d0\uc11c","block_context":{"text":"IT","link":"https:\/\/nori.company\/?cat=138"},"img":{"alt_text":"","src":"","width":0,"height":0},"classes":[]},{"id":31033,"url":"https:\/\/nori.company\/?p=31033","url_meta":{"origin":26954,"position":4},"title":"Marker &#8211; PDF\ub97c \ub9c8\ud06c\ub2e4\uc6b4\uc73c\ub85c \ubcc0\ud658\ud558\ub294 \uc624\ud508\uc18c\uc2a4","author":"\ub178\ub9ac\ucef4\ud37c\ub2c8","date":"2023\ub144 12\uc6d4 4\uc77c","format":false,"excerpt":"PDF, EPUB, MOBI \ub97c \ub9c8\ud06c\ub2e4\uc6b4\uc73c\ub85c \ubcc0\ud658 \ud398\uc774\uc2a4\ubd81 \ub9ac\uc11c\uce58\uac00 \ub9cc\ub4e0 Nougat \ubcf4\ub2e4 10\ubc30 \uc774\uc0c1 \ube60\ub974\uace0 \ub354 \uc815\ud655\ud558\uac8c \ubcc0\ud658 \ucc45\uacfc \ub17c\ubb38 \ud615\uc2dd\uc5d0 \ucd5c\uc801\ud654\ub428 \ud5e4\ub354, \ud478\ud130 \ubc0f \ub2e4\ub978 \uc544\ud2f0\ud329\ud2b8\ub294 \uc81c\uac70 \ub300\ubd80\ubd84\uc758 \uc218\uc2dd\uc740 LaTeX\ub85c \ubcc0\ud658 \ucf54\ub4dc\ube14\ub85d \ubc0f \ud14c\uc774\ube14\uc740 \ud3ec\ub9f7\ud305 \ub2e4\uad6d\uc5b4 \uc9c0\uc6d0... \ucd9c\ucc98 : GeekNews - \uac1c\ubc1c\/\uae30\uc220\/\uc2a4\ud0c0\ud2b8\uc5c5 \ub274\uc2a4 \uc11c\ube44\uc2a4","rel":"","context":"&quot;IT&quot;\uc5d0\uc11c","block_context":{"text":"IT","link":"https:\/\/nori.company\/?cat=138"},"img":{"alt_text":"","src":"","width":0,"height":0},"classes":[]},{"id":30163,"url":"https:\/\/nori.company\/?p=30163","url_meta":{"origin":26954,"position":5},"title":"OpenGPTs &#8211; OpenAI\uc758 GPTs\ub97c \uc624\ud508\uc18c\uc2a4\ub85c \uad6c\ud604","author":"\ub178\ub9ac\ucef4\ud37c\ub2c8","date":"2023\ub144 11\uc6d4 15\uc77c","format":false,"excerpt":"OpenAI\uac00 \uc81c\uacf5\ud558\ub294 Sand Box, \ucee4\uc2a4\ud140 \uc561\uc158, \uae30\ubcf8 \ub3c4\uad6c(\uc6f9 \ube0c\ub77c\uc6b0\uc9d5, \uc774\ubbf8\uc9c0 \uc0dd\uc131, PythonREPL \ub4f1), \ubd84\uc11d, \ucc57\ubd07 Draft \ubcf4\uae30, \ucc57\ubd07 \ud37c\ube14\ub9ac\uc2f1, \uacf5\uc720 \uae30\ub2a5\ub4e4\uc744 \ube44\uc2b7\ud558\uac8c \uad6c\ud604 Knowledge Files \uc640 Marketplace \ub294 \uc9c0\uc6d0 \uc608\uc815 LangChain + LangServe + LangSmith LangChain\uc774 ... \ucd9c\ucc98 : GeekNews - \uac1c\ubc1c\/\uae30\uc220\/\uc2a4\ud0c0\ud2b8\uc5c5 \ub274\uc2a4 \uc11c\ube44\uc2a4","rel":"","context":"&quot;IT&quot;\uc5d0\uc11c","block_context":{"text":"IT","link":"https:\/\/nori.company\/?cat=138"},"img":{"alt_text":"","src":"","width":0,"height":0},"classes":[]}],"_links":{"self":[{"href":"https:\/\/nori.company\/index.php?rest_route=\/wp\/v2\/posts\/26954","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/nori.company\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/nori.company\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/nori.company\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/nori.company\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=26954"}],"version-history":[{"count":1,"href":"https:\/\/nori.company\/index.php?rest_route=\/wp\/v2\/posts\/26954\/revisions"}],"predecessor-version":[{"id":26955,"href":"https:\/\/nori.company\/index.php?rest_route=\/wp\/v2\/posts\/26954\/revisions\/26955"}],"wp:attachment":[{"href":"https:\/\/nori.company\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=26954"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/nori.company\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=26954"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/nori.company\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=26954"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}